DR. BRIAN MCLEAN RESIGNS FROM MEDIX BOARD OF DIRECTORS
Company Files S-8 Registration
Denver, CO -- John Prufeta, CEO of Medix Resources, Inc. [OTCBB:MDIX], today
announced that Dr. Brian McLean resigned from the Medix Resources board of
directors effective Thursday March 2, 2000. The Company also filed an S-8
registration statement with the Securities and Exchange Commission on March 3,
2000.
Dr. McLean had been a director since April 1999 and an investor in Cymedix
Corporation since 1996. Dr. McLean stated personal obligations and time
constraints as the reasons for his resignation.
"We are sorry to see Dr. McLean leave the Board," stated Prufeta. "We wish him
well in his future endeavors and thank him for his service to the Company."
"Medix and its board have done a terrific job this last two years," stated Dr.
McLean. "I am honored to have served with such a distinguished group of
professionals. I look forward to the Company's continued success."
The Company also announced that it filed an S-8 registration statement with the
Securities and Exchange Commission. This filing included all employee and
director stock options issued pursuant to stock option plans and employment
agreements dating back to 1988. The total number of shares registered was
9,500,253. Currently, 8,535,253 of such shares are covered by outstanding
options
